This
catfish hit soft. I wasn't even sure I had bait so I went to check
my bait and when I reeled wham, he took off. He went under the
buoy cable that closes off the hot water discharge cannel to
the other side of the boat and wouldn't come back. I had to put the rod and reel under the cable to get to the right side of boat to
fight, about a 7-8 minute catfish fight. |

It was early May
Seeing how we had a spring this year it was a bit chilly
heading out at 5:30am. Fishing the outgoing tide on a wing dam I like to visit.
Using a Carolina rig with a no roll sinker and an 8/0 Gama octopus circle hook with a generous chunk of cut
mackerel Free spool with clicker on and the rest is history. LOL! |

We had one of those days that don't come along too often. We boated 6 fish over 30 lbs that day. We were fishing in about 40 foot of water with a fairly heavy current. Water temp was 42 degrees that day. This is my personal best to date. |
